Shy Xenia

Ok, I am stumped.. I had a sick or just shy Xenia. I had (or thought I had) an ammonia problem. I installed a 30g sump/fuge (total water volume 20g in sump/fuge total system volume 60g) with 3 inch aragonite sand, added 30 lbs hirocks to about 30 lbs base and LR. Tank is 5 mths and base has 80% coralline coverage.

began feeding phytoplankton at 1/2 the dose size for the tank volume.

after about 1 week of connecting the sump-

chems perfect.
ammonina 0
nitrate 0
nitrite 0
PH 8.2
sal 1.024
temp 80
ko 11

did not test CA (they were our of salifert CA test- so I bought a shroom - doing awesome)

So, what could be the problem with the Xenia?? It was fine for a week after bringing it home full extension lots of waiving..

That pump in the back ground looks like it is close to the xenia and blowing directly on it. Xenia like flow, but too much can cause it to close.
